Appleby To Leave
Richie Appleby has ended the speculation surrounding his future by rejecting
Harriers' offer of a new contract. His current deal expires on June 30 after
which he will become a free agent and able to join whoever he chooses. Hull
City are favourites to capture his signature. On the plus side for Ian Britton,
the money that was offered to Appleby will now be available for him to bring in
new players. He has already indicated that he has players in mind and that he
will make a move later in the summer.

Reserves To Be Dropped
In view of the current financial climate surrounding football as a whole and
the belt tightening that is being done at the club, Harriers have decided to disband
the Reserve team from the start of next season.
Apart from the financial aspect of having a team in the Central League and the
amount of travelling that has to be done - this season included trips to Carlisle and
Hartlepool and should have also included Scarborough - there would also be the problem
of actually fielding a team. With the first team squad expected to number closer
to twenty than thirty next season, greater use of the youth team would have been
required but those players are not generally available on weekday afternoons.
The club does intend to reinstate the side at the earliest opportunity, however.
